At the heart of this transformation lies the Software Defined Data Center (SDDC) — a revolutionary approach that replaces traditional, hardware-centric data management with software-driven automation and control. As organizations across industries move toward hybrid and multi-cloud environments, SDDC has become a cornerstone of modern IT infrastructure, enabling seamless resource allocation, efficient virtualization, and dynamic scalability.

The concept of SDDC is simple yet powerful: it virtualizes every element of a data center — compute, storage, and networking — allowing centralized management through software. This model enhances flexibility, reduces operational complexity, and optimizes costs. By decoupling hardware from software, enterprises gain the ability to scale operations in real time, automate workloads, and respond instantly to market changes.

  1. VMware

A pioneer in virtualization, VMware continues to lead the SDDC revolution with its flagship vSphere, NSX, and vSAN platforms. The company's integrated solutions enable businesses to create and manage virtualized environments efficiently. VMware's focus on hybrid cloud integration with hyperscalers like AWS and Azure has positioned it as a top-tier player shaping the SDDC ecosystem.

2. Microsoft

With Azure's ever-expanding capabilities, Microsoft has become a significant force in the SDDC space. Its Azure Stack and Hyper-V technologies bring cloud efficiency to on-premises data centers. Microsoft's AI-driven optimization tools and security frameworks enable enterprises to automate data center management while ensuring compliance and resilience.

3. Amazon Web Services (AWS)

AWS remains the benchmark for cloud infrastructure innovation. Through AWS Outposts, the company extends its cloud capabilities to on-premises environments, creating a true software-defined infrastructure. AWS continues to empower enterprises with scalable, programmable, and secure data center environments, making it a leader in SDDC deployment worldwide.

4. Google Cloud

Google's SDDC approach focuses on intelligent automation and AI-powered orchestration. With Anthos and Kubernetes, Google offers flexibility for managing multi-cloud environments. Its data-driven architecture provides seamless workload portability, allowing organizations to deploy applications efficiently across diverse infrastructures.

5. IBM

IBM's hybrid cloud and AI strategy have made it a significant contender in the SDDC landscape. Through IBM Cloud Pak for Automation and Red Hat OpenShift, the company enables enterprises to create intelligent, software-defined infrastructures that support DevOps, automation, and agile innovation. IBM's focus on open-source integration makes its ecosystem adaptable and future-ready.

The Software Defined Data Center Market was valued at USD 69.60 billion in 2024 and is expected to reach USD 303.26 billion by 2032, growing at a CAGR of 20.20% from 2025–2032.

This growth is driven by the widespread adoption of cloud computing, big data analytics, and edge technologies. Organizations are recognizing the need for flexibility in managing workloads across hybrid environments, while ensuring performance consistency and security. The ongoing shift toward containerization, microservices, and AI-driven infrastructure management further amplifies the relevance of SDDC.

  1. Dell Technologies

Dell Technologies has built a strong reputation for combining powerful hardware with advanced SDDC software frameworks. Its VMware integration, coupled with Dell EMC VxRail, delivers a unified infrastructure solution that simplifies deployment and management. Dell's vision centers on creating self-managing, self-healing data centers that align with evolving enterprise demands.

7. Cisco Systems

Cisco has been instrumental in merging networking intelligence with software-defined infrastructure. Its Application Centric Infrastructure (ACI) provides automation, analytics, and policy-driven control across physical and virtual environments. Cisco's end-to-end approach helps organizations achieve consistent performance while simplifying operations across hybrid data centers.

8. Hewlett Packard Enterprise (HPE)

HPE's GreenLake and Synergy platforms exemplify the shift toward composable and software-defined architectures. By offering infrastructure as a service, HPE provides enterprises with the flexibility to scale capacity on demand. The company's commitment to automation and sustainability strengthens its leadership in the evolving SDDC market.

9. Nutanix

A recognized innovator in hyper-converged infrastructure, Nutanix simplifies data center management through its AHV hypervisor and Prism management software. The company's cloud-native platform integrates compute, storage, and networking under a unified software layer, offering scalability and operational simplicity ideal for modern enterprise environments.

10. Huawei

Despite global challenges, Huawei continues to advance its SDDC technologies with robust cloud architecture and intelligent management solutions. Its FusionSphere platform delivers end-to-end virtualization and automation capabilities. Huawei's focus on AI integration and 5G compatibility positions it as a competitive force in global data center modernization.

The Future of SDDC: Toward Autonomous Infrastructure

The next phase of SDDC evolution is steering toward self-managing and self-optimizing systems. With advancements in AI and machine learning, data centers are becoming increasingly autonomous—capable of predicting failures, optimizing performance, and reallocating resources dynamically. This level of intelligence allows businesses to maintain uptime, enhance efficiency, and reduce operational costs.

In the coming years, edge computing and IoT-driven ecosystems will further accelerate the adoption of SDDC frameworks. Enterprises will demand software-defined infrastructure that not only supports centralized operations but also extends to distributed edge environments.
